This is a Tetris game implemented in Java using JDK version 18.0 and Gradle 7.5. The game's graphical user interface (GUI) is built using JavaFX.
To run and build the Tetris game, you will need the following:
- Java Development Kit (JDK) version 18.0 or later
- Gradle 7.5 or later
Follow these steps to run the Tetris game:
-
Clone or download the repository to your local machine.
-
Open a terminal or command prompt and navigate to the project directory.
-
Build the project using Gradle by running the following command:
gradle build
-
Once the build is successful, run the game using the following command:
gradle run
-
The Tetris game should now launch in a new window.
- Use the arrow keys (up, down, left, right) to move and rotate the falling tetrominoes.
- The goal is to complete horizontal lines by filling them with tetrominoes.
- When a line is completed, it will be cleared, and you will earn points.
- As the game progresses, the tetrominoes will fall faster, increasing the difficulty.
- The game ends when the tetrominoes stack up to the top of the playfield.
The project consists of the following classes:
- Controller.java: Acts as the controller, handling user input and game logic.
- Form.java: Acts as the model class, managing the playfield grid and tetrominoes.
- Tetris.java: Acts as the view and the main class, responsible for initializing the game window and UI.
